Questions & Answers
The cheapest way to get from Miami Beach to Fort Zachary Taylor is to bus via Big Pine Key which costs $23 - $50 and takes 8h 37m.
The fastest way to get from Miami Beach to Fort Zachary Taylor is to drive which takes 3h 56m and costs $29 - $45.
No, there is no direct bus from Miami Beach to Fort Zachary Taylor. However, there are services departing from Indian Creek & 43 St and arriving at Key West Airport via Miami Airport Station.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 6h 1m.
The distance between Miami Beach and Fort Zachary Taylor is 170 miles. The road distance is 163.9 miles.
The best way to get from Miami Beach to Fort Zachary Taylor without a car is to bus which takes 6h 1m and costs $45 - $75.
It takes approximately 6h 1m to get from Miami Beach to Fort Zachary Taylor, including transfers.
Miami Beach to Fort Zachary Taylor bus services, operated by Greyhound USA, depart from Miami Airport Station.
Miami Beach to Fort Zachary Taylor bus services, operated by Greyhound USA, arrive at Key West Airport station.
Yes, the driving distance between Miami Beach to Fort Zachary Taylor is 164 miles. It takes approximately 3h 56m to drive from Miami Beach to Fort Zachary Taylor.
